摘要
Electronic Product Code (EPC) system and Radio-frequency Identification (RFID) play an important role in the Internet of things. We analyze the security threats which exist in the communication channel among RFID components, for this reason, an encryption mechanism which is added into it. And, hundreds of sensor nodes can form one Wireless Sensor Network (WSN) successfully, which, to a large extent, owes to the special node architecture. This paper proposes a secure EPC system model to ensure the security of the whole EPC system by implanting the components of RFID into WSN nodes.
